Output 29e6dcc7895e0c3750603bf56bb0fecdcd99f54b29741a525a351ed023e34715:1

value
2805980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855a784e7ccb21874d515635dcb59b5001e0aa1b OP_EQUAL
address
3Dr8B25PBzna2Fqi7SKZhCjyvUv1DoxzxH
transaction
29e6dcc7895e0c3750603bf56bb0fecdcd99f54b29741a525a351ed023e34715
spent
true